When Should You Go To An Emergency Room For A headache?

Notably, headache lies in the group of conditions that results in emergency room visits. For some people, they could be suffering from a chronic headache that doesn’t go away even after treatment. Most of the time, such headaches are usually because of an underlying health condition. Whenever there is a health or medical issues that are unusual or new to you; it is enough reason to visit the emergency room. It is critical and vital that you check into an emergency room to ensure that you aren’t suffering from other serious issues such as meningitis or even aneurism. It would be unfortunate for you if you ignore symptoms and end up having such conditions. Even when you have a severe headache that begins suddenly, it is also important that you seek treatment in an emergency room since it could mean a condition such as stroke.

Well, with headaches, there are usually several symptoms that accompany it, and there are those that you should never ignore. If you realize that you are suffering from new symptoms such as a lack of or double vision, confusion, fever or even weakness, it is important that you seek attention in an emergency room immediately. Again, any new symptoms that accompany your headache should be a cause for alarm. As you go onto the emergency room, ensure the doctor is aware of your symptoms as well as how long they have taken. Also, remember to mention if there is medication you have used for the headache and other symptoms. You can as well state a previous experience with the same symptoms and a regimen that worked effectively for you.
